致癌物暴露的再生肝脏中细胞分裂速率与肿瘤诱导之间缺乏比例关系。

Lack of proportionality between rate of cell division and induction of tumors in carcinogen-exposed regenerating livers.

作者信息

Becker F F

出版信息

Cancer Res. 1979 Dec;39(12):5177-8.

PMID:498144
Abstract

Although a single pulse of dimethylnitrosamine administered during the regenerative response of liver subsequent to 70% hepatectomy resulted in more primary hepatocellular carcinomas in treated livers than in controls, the response was not proportionate to the level of cell division. Further, the use of 55-g male Sprague-Dawley rats that displayed an extremely active regenerative response did not significantly shorten the lag period before the appearance of tumors. Of additional interest was the finding that the post-S period might be even more susceptible to dimethylnitrosamine than the S phase was. These results support the suggestion that many aspects of the interaction between carcinogens and dividing cells and the requirement for subsequent events for the development remain unclear.
